找出101到200之间的素数

来源:互联网 发布:ubuntu 被删除文件 编辑:程序博客网 时间:2024/04/29 03:48

package algorithm;

 

public class 找出101到200之间的素数 {

 

/**

* 程序分析:判断素数的方法:用一个数分别去除2到sqrt(这个数),如果能被整除,则表明此数不是素数

*/

public static void 数列() {

System.out.println("101到200间的素数有: ");

for (int i = 101; i <= 200; i++) {

boolean flag = true;

for (int j = 2; j <= Math.sqrt(i); j++) {

if (i % j == 0) {

flag = false;

break;

}

}

if (flag == true) {

System.out.print(i + " ");

}

continue;

}

 

}

 

public static void main(String[] args) {

数列();

}

}

原创粉丝点击